Herald of Truth was a Church of Christ evangelistic broadcast that began in the 1950s, using radio and later television to present gospel messages. It was supported by congregations and aimed at reaching non members with simple biblical preaching.
The programs major works included radio sermons and later television specials that emphasized New Testament Christianity. Its cooperative funding model and straightforward style influenced other denominational evangelistic broadcasts.
